[Intraoperative fluorescent detection and photodynamic therapy in patients with metastatic cerebral lesions]
Abstract:
Brain metastases are known to have poor prognosis. In spite of using modern treatments such as microsurgical resection, radiotherapy, chemotherapy, survival of these patients remains low. Due to this fact we looked for novel methods of treatment that are able to increase the recurrence-free surgical and therefore overall survival of these patients. This paper analyzes new treatment methods used in brain tumors--fluorescent detection and photodynamic therapy with 5-aminolevulinic acid.
